字符字段自定义初始值与Datawindow操作技巧

需积分: 33 0 下载量 70 浏览量 更新于2024-11-01 收藏 2KB TXT 举报
本文档主要介绍了在IT领域中,特别是在使用特定软件或数据库管理系统(可能是指Oracle或SQL Server等)进行数据处理时,关于字符型字段设置自定义初始值以及相关操作的详细步骤和技术。以下几点是文档的核心知识点: 1. **校验的错误提示**:在进行字段校验时,错误信息必须用双引号或单引号包裹,以确保正确显示和解析。这体现了编程中对于数据格式和错误处理的严谨性。 2. **生成组(GROUP)**:在Datawindow工具中,通过Rows菜单中的“Group”功能可以创建分组,如Group 1,"1",这是组织和分析数据的一种常用手段,有助于数据的结构化展示。 3. **字符型字段自定义初始值**:在设置字符型字段的默认值时,选择“user”模式,并在Init部分输入特定字符串,这个字符串将成为字段的缺省值。这是在创建表结构时设定数据预设值的重要步骤。 4. **Column Specifications**:提到Column Specifications可能是指对列属性的配置,这可能涉及到数据类型、长度限制、校验规则等,以确保数据的一致性和有效性。 5. **表达式和逻辑判断**:使用Expression方法进行条件判断,例如`match(gettext(),"^[+]+")`,检查字符串是否符合正则表达式,或者比较日期(`year(riqi)=year(today())`),这些在数据筛选和查询中非常常见。 6. **窗口特性**:IsRowNew()函数用于区分新记录,而Add-OnlyWindow可能是一种只允许添加新记录而不能编辑的窗口模式。 7. **重置数据**:`dw_1.reset()`是调用数据对象的Reset方法,用于清空或重置当前对象的状态,这对于数据管理和刷新视图很有用。 8. **时间相关的操作**:包括计算时间段(如`if(renyuan.gongzi=min_gongzi,16711680)`),实时CPU使用率的获取,以及时间相关的SQL查询条件设置。 9. **SQL查询参数和修改**:文档提到的数据窗(DataWindow)操作涉及SQL查询参数的设置和调整,包括SQL语句的构建和优化,以适应不同的业务需求。 10. **兼容性和转换**:文档提及的日期处理和字符类型转换,如将整数类型的年份转换为VARCHAR类型,确保查询条件的正确性。 总结来说,这篇文章主要针对数据库管理和数据处理环境中,如何设置字段初始值,创建数据组,使用表达式,执行校验和维护数据窗口功能,以及SQL查询的最佳实践。这些都是开发人员在实际工作中经常遇到并需要熟练掌握的技能。